Either enter the game directory first and launch the game from there:
WINEARCH=win64 WINEPREFIX=/home/koz/.gog/mm6 wine MM6.exe

or if you prefer starting the game from elsewhere:
WINEARCH=win64 WINEPREFIX=/home/koz/.gog/mm6 wine start /unix
~/.gog/mm6/drive_c/GOG\ Games/Might\ and\ Magic\ 6/MM6.exe
